Evidence Collection and Scene Investigation
Evidence collection and scene investigation are critical components in fault determination for truck collisions. Accurate evidence gathering helps establish a clear understanding of the circumstances surrounding the accident.
Investigators typically focus on several key steps:
- Document the scene with photographs and videos from multiple angles
- Record road conditions, weather, and visibility at the time of the collision
- Gather physical evidence such as skid marks, debris, and vehicle positions
- Collect relevant documentation, including traffic signs, signals, and surveillance footage
These steps ensure a comprehensive analysis that can identify potential driver errors, mechanical failures, or external factors contributing to the collision.
A systematic approach enhances the credibility of the evidence, which is pivotal in fault determination in truck collisions and subsequent legal proceedings. Proper evidence collection remains fundamental in establishing liability for truck accident injury claims.

Technical and Mechanical Inspection for Fault Determination
Technical and mechanical inspections are vital components of fault determination in truck collisions. These inspections involve detailed examinations of the vehicle’s core systems, such as brakes, steering, tires, and suspension, to identify any mechanical failures that may have contributed to the accident.
Throughout the process, qualified experts thoroughly analyze vehicle components for signs of wear, corrosion, manufacturing defects, or improper repairs. Any discrepancies or malfunctions discovered can point to negligence in maintenance or defects that contributed to the collision.
Accurate mechanical inspections rely on preserved parts, maintenance records, and technological tools like diagnostic scanners. These tools help detect issues like faulty sensors or braking system failures that may not be immediately visible. The findings often play a critical role in establishing fault, especially when mechanical failure is a possible cause of the incident.
Impact of Trucking Regulations and Compliance in Fault Evaluation
Trucking regulations and compliance significantly influence fault evaluation in truck collisions. They establish legal standards that trucking companies and drivers must adhere to, serving as benchmarks to determine negligence or fault. Violations of these regulations often result in increased liability.
Key regulations include hours-of-service rules, equipment standards, and safety protocols. Non-compliance with these rules can be used as evidence to establish fault, especially if violations directly contributed to the collision. For example, exceeding driving hours may lead to fatigue, impairing judgment and reaction times.
Regulatory audits and compliance records are critical during fault assessment. They help investigators identify violations that might have compromised safety, thereby influencing liability decisions. Courts and insurance adjusters often scrutinize these records to build a comprehensive fault profile in truck accident claims.

Legal Processes and Expert Involvement in Fault Determination
Legal processes in fault determination typically involve a systematic review of evidence and adherence to relevant laws to establish liability in truck collision cases. Expert involvement is integral to this process, ensuring objective and precise assessments.
For fault determination in truck collisions, the following experts are commonly engaged:
- Accident reconstruction specialists analyze crash scenes and vehicle dynamics.
- Mechanical engineers assess truck maintenance records and mechanical failures.
- Traffic experts evaluate road and weather conditions affecting the incident.
- Medical professionals may interpret injury reports to support fault claims.
Legal proceedings often begin with the collection of evidence, followed by expert evaluations presented during investigations or court trials. Their insights contribute to establishing negligence or compliance failures, guiding settlement negotiations or judgments.
Expert testimony can significantly influence legal outcomes by clarifying complex technical issues, which enhances the accuracy of fault determination in truck collisions within the legal framework.

Strategies for Establishing Fault Against Trucking Companies
To establish fault against trucking companies, thorough documentation of the truck’s maintenance history is vital. Evidence of neglected repairs or violations of safety standards can significantly support a claim of negligence.
Investigating the driver’s logs and employment records provides insights into possible fatigue or rule violations that contributed to the collision. Demonstrating systemic issues within the company’s safety protocols can further establish liability.
Expert testimony, such as accident reconstruction specialists and mechanical engineers, plays a crucial role in analyzing external factors and mechanical failures. These professionals help clarify the cause of the collision, linking it to the trucking company’s negligence or failure to comply with regulations.
Collecting surveillance footage, GPS data, and both driver and witness statements enhances the evidence pool. This multifaceted approach enables the legal team to build a comprehensive case, addressing potential defenses raised by trucking companies and supporting the pursuit of fair fault determination.
